数据库需要注意什么
-
在设计和使用数据库时,有几个方面需要特别注意:
-
数据库结构设计:数据库的结构设计是非常重要的,它决定了数据库的性能和可扩展性。在设计数据库结构时,需要考虑实体之间的关系、数据的完整性和一致性,以及查询和更新的效率等因素。
-
数据库安全性:数据库中存储了大量的敏感数据,因此数据库安全是至关重要的。需要采取一系列措施来保护数据库的安全,包括设置强密码、限制访问权限、定期备份数据、加密数据等。
-
数据库性能优化:数据库的性能对于系统的整体性能至关重要。需要采取一些策略来优化数据库的性能,如合理设计数据库索引、定期清理无用数据、使用合适的查询语句、分区和分表等。
-
数据库备份和恢复:数据库备份是保护数据的重要手段之一。需要定期备份数据库,并测试备份的可用性和恢复性。同时,需要有紧急情况下的数据恢复计划,以确保在数据丢失或损坏时能够及时恢复数据。
-
数据库版本管理:数据库软件通常会有更新和升级的版本,需要及时跟踪和了解数据库软件的版本信息,并根据需要进行升级。升级数据库软件可以获得更好的性能、更多的功能和更好的安全性。
总之,数据库设计和使用需要综合考虑结构设计、安全性、性能优化、备份恢复和版本管理等方面的问题,以确保数据库的稳定运行和数据的安全性。
1年前 -
-
在设计和管理数据库时,有几个重要的方面需要注意。
-
数据库的结构设计:
在设计数据库时,需要考虑数据的结构,包括表的设计、字段的定义、数据类型的选择等。要确保数据的结构合理、规范,符合业务需求,并且能够满足未来的扩展和变化。 -
数据库的性能优化:
数据库的性能对于系统的整体性能至关重要。需要注意的是,索引的使用、查询语句的优化、表的分区和分片、缓存的设置等方面。通过合理的性能优化,可以提升数据库的响应速度,提高系统的整体性能。 -
数据库的安全性:
数据库存储着重要的数据,保障数据库的安全性至关重要。需要采取一系列的安全措施,包括访问控制、数据加密、备份与恢复、审计等。同时,也要定期进行安全漏洞扫描和修补,确保数据库的安全性。 -
数据库的备份与恢复:
数据库的备份与恢复是保障数据安全的重要手段。需要定期备份数据库,并测试备份的完整性和可恢复性。同时,也要建立完善的恢复策略,确保在出现数据丢失或数据库故障时,能够及时恢复数据。 -
数据库的监控与调优:
数据库的监控与调优是保障数据库稳定运行的关键。需要监控数据库的性能指标,如CPU利用率、内存使用率、磁盘空间等,并及时进行调优。通过监控和调优,可以及时发现并解决潜在的问题,提高数据库的稳定性和可靠性。 -
数据库的版本管理:
数据库软件会不断发布新的版本,这些版本通常会修复一些已知的问题或增加新的功能。因此,需要及时跟进并升级数据库的版本,以保持数据库的安全性和性能。
综上所述,数据库的设计和管理需要注意数据结构的设计、性能优化、安全性、备份与恢复、监控与调优以及版本管理等方面。只有全面考虑这些方面,才能保障数据库的稳定性、安全性和性能。
1年前 -
-
数据库是用于存储和管理数据的重要工具,对于企业和个人来说,数据库的安全和性能是非常重要的。在设计和管理数据库时,需要注意以下几个方面:
-
数据库设计
在设计数据库时,要考虑数据的完整性、一致性和可扩展性。需要根据实际需求进行数据模型设计,确定表的结构和关系。同时,还要考虑数据的冗余和范式,避免数据冗余和更新异常。 -
数据库安全
数据库中存储的是重要的数据资产,因此保护数据库的安全至关重要。可以采取以下措施来保护数据库的安全:- 设定强密码并定期更换密码;
- 限制数据库访问权限,只给予必要的权限;
- 对数据库进行加密,保护数据的隐私;
- 定期备份数据库,以防止数据丢失;
- 定期进行数据库安全性检查,及时发现和修复潜在的安全漏洞。
-
数据库性能优化
数据库的性能对于应用程序的响应时间和用户体验至关重要。可以采取以下措施来优化数据库的性能:- 合理设计数据库索引,提高查询效率;
- 控制数据库事务的大小和频率,减少锁定和死锁的发生;
- 合理分配系统资源,如内存和磁盘空间;
- 定期进行数据库维护,如清理日志、优化查询语句等;
- 监控数据库性能指标,及时发现并解决性能问题。
-
数据库备份和恢复
数据库的备份和恢复是保证数据安全的重要手段。可以采取以下措施进行数据库备份和恢复:- 定期备份数据库,包括完整备份和增量备份;
- 将备份数据存储在安全的地方,以防止数据丢失;
- 定期测试数据库恢复过程,确保备份数据的可用性;
- 根据实际需求,制定备份策略和恢复计划。
-
数据库监控和调优
数据库监控可以及时发现数据库性能问题和安全漏洞。可以采取以下措施进行数据库监控和调优:- 配置数据库监控工具,监控数据库性能指标;
- 定期分析数据库性能指标,发现并解决性能问题;
- 监控数据库的存储空间使用情况,及时扩容;
- 定期进行数据库性能调优,提高数据库的响应速度。
总之,数据库的设计、安全、性能和备份恢复是数据库管理中的关键要点。只有合理设计和管理数据库,才能确保数据的安全、完整和可靠性。同时,定期进行数据库维护和监控,可以及时发现和解决潜在的问题,提高数据库的性能和可用性。
1年前 -